Type material 1 specimen, holotype, NHMUK 1905.10.23.25, shows the exact same characteristics as Turritella knysnaensis Krauss, 1848, which is considered synonymous with Turritella capensis Krauss, 1848. as the latter synonymy still requires further clarification, the present species has provisionally been added to the synonymy of knysnaensis rather than directly to capensis.
